Abstract
The claimed subject matter provides systems and/or methods that facilitate inferring probability distributions over the destinations and/or routes of a user, from observations about context and partial trajectories of a trip. Destinations of a trip are based on at least one of a prior and a likelihood based at least in part on the received input data. The destination estimator component can use one or more of a personal destinations prior, time of day and day of week, a ground cover prior, driving efficiency associated with candidate locations, and a trip time likelihood to probabilistically predict the destination. In addition, data gathered from a population about the likelihood of visiting previously unvisited locations and the spatial configuration of such locations may be used to enhance the predictions of destinations and routes.

14. A method that facilitates determining a user'"'"'s destination, comprising:
-
generating a probabilistic grid associated with a geographic location;
evaluating data associated with a trip to determine one or more of a prior and a likelihood; and
predicting one or more destinations related to the trip utilizing the grid by probabilistically combining the one or more of the prior and the likelihood. - View Dependent Claims (15, 16, 17, 18, 19)
